 Do frill shed there frills?

For the past few days my frill’s frill has been a blueish gray. Do they shed their frill? Or is he just really stressed?

might make scene why your frill isnt eating much. sometimes their apatite goes away while they are shedding. do you have a pump style mister? you should mist your frill dragon if your humidity is low. that way it will help the frill shed its such thin delicate skin!!!

50-60 is ok. personally i’ve let the humidity rest at 45% for a while, my frills spent more time in water so i know they are more comfortable at 50-60.

75% is great thats what i currently have going on since my enclosure has less ventilation and stores humidity better


high humidity daily isnt a good idea. mold and mildew can form. natts will be attracted too. i recommend to let the enclosure dry out on a weekly basis. as in dont mist dont add water for at least 2-3 days untill you see things are dried out a bit.
